States are required to offer dental benefits to kids covered by Medicaid and the Children's Health and wellness Insurance Program (CHIP), but specifies pick whether to offer dental advantages for adults. See the 2010 Medicaid/CHIP Oral Health and wellness Solutions truth sheet for info on children's access to dental services and chances and difficulties to acquiring treatment - family dentist.

Though dental screening might become part of a physical examination, it does not alternative to a dental examination carried out by a dentist. A recommendation to a dental professional is required for every single youngster in accordance with the periodicity schedule set by a state. Dental services for youngsters should minimally include: Alleviation of discomfort and infectionsRestoration of teethMaintenance of oral healthThe EPSDT advantage requires that all services should be given if identified medically needed.


If a condition requiring treatment is uncovered during a testing, the state must offer the essential services to treat that condition, whether or not such services are included in a state's Medicaid plan. Each state is needed to develop a dental periodicity routine in appointment with identified oral companies entailed in youngster wellness treatment.

Oral insurance coverage in different CHIP programs is needed to include coverage for oral solutions "needed to stop illness and promote dental health and wellness, bring back oral structures to health and function, and treat emergency problems."States with a separate CHIP program might choose from 2 choices for offering oral protection: a package of oral benefits that fulfills the CHIP demands, or a benchmark dental advantage bundle.

States are likewise called for to post a listing of all participating Medicaid and CHIP dental service providers and advantage packages on . States have versatility to determine what dental advantages are offered to grown-up Medicaid enrollees. While the majority of states give at least emergency situation oral services for adults, less than half of the states currently provide extensive oral treatment.




The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Provider (CMS) is committed to enhancing accessibility to oral and dental health solutions for beneficiaries registered in Medicaid and CHIP. In 2010, CMS developed an Oral Health Effort (OHI) to enhance youngsters's access to ideal preventive dental treatment by dealing with states, government partners, the dental service provider neighborhood, and advocates.


In 2023, CMS convened a professional workgroup to offer input on calculated priorities for the next stage of the OHI. The workgroup advised that CMS expand the OHI to service oral health and wellness gain access to, high quality, and end results throughout the life expectancy, with a concentrate on: boosting an emphasis on preventative, minimally intrusive, and prompt treatment; boosting taken care of care strategy engagement and accountability; andenhancing ability for high quality measurement and data analytics.
